  • Patent number: 6490403
    Abstract: A process for manufacturing a panel light-guiding element, including the step of rolling a metal body of one of aluminum and an aluminum alloy in at least one pass between at least two rolls to form a rolled product having at least one structured surface as a light guiding structure having a rib pattern of height h and a tooth-like cross-section. The tooth-like cross-section have a periodic structure of rows of triangles. The triangles have bases which follow each other, a first side of each of the triangles running at an angle &agr;, and a second side at an angle &bgr; from the base which has a length l. At least one of the rolls exhibits an embossed pattern that is structured to form the rib pattern in a rolling direction over a full length of the rolled product and is tooth-like in cross-section so that the angle &agr; is in a range of 5 to 60°, the angle &bgr; in a range of 10 to 90°, the length l in a range of 0.01 to 10 mm and the height h is 0.1 to 2 mm.

  • Patent number: 6442923
    Abstract: A method is provided for producing a yarn from at least two individual yarn components having different physical characteristics so that the produced yarn has a desired visual effect. The method includes continuously supplying at least one yarn component in the form of a bundle of continuous filaments and individually treating the bundle of continuous filaments in a treating stage. The treated bundle of continuous filaments is then conveyed to a collective compacting stage. At least one other yarn component is supplied from a spinning beam or a bobbin directly to the collecting compacting stage and the bundle of continuous filaments and at least one other yarn component are compacted collectively in a collective compacting device.

  • Patent number: 5732454
    Abstract: An apparatus for stuffer box crimping a synthetic filament thread includes a thread inlet duct for aspiring and guiding synthetic filament threads to a stuffer box. The apparatus includes a flow duct, the thread inlet duct preceding the flow duct, the flow duct and the thread inlet duct having a common longitudinal axis. The apparatus is provided with a nozzle having an outlet opening merging into the flow duct, for supplying a fluid under pressure. The two or more sets of nozzles may be arranged consecutively along the longitudinal axis of the thread inlet duct and the flow duct in a direction of thread transport.

  • Patent number: 5351374
    Abstract: Threads made from thermoplastic materials are textured, in that they are heated by a delivery medium in a delivery channel and conveyed through an orifice into a stuffer box where they are stuffed to form a plug. In order to maintain plug formation constant, the orifice area is monitored in a sensory manner and the measured signals are used for monitoring purposes as a measured quantity in a control loop, in which the supply of damming back medium, the conveying away speed of the plug, the position of the stuffer box walls, or the supply of delivery medium are used as manipulated variables. The measuring signals produced by monitoring can be compared with thresholds to produce control signals corresponding to the comparison result for activating alarm, warning or stopping elements.

  • Patent number: 4806211
    Abstract: An anodized aluminum product prepared by anodizing an alloy comprising 1.20-1.60% iron and 0.25-0.55% manganese with a weight ratio of iron to manganese between 2.8 and 5, up to 0.20% silicon, up to 0.30% copper, up to 5% magnesium, up to 0.10% chromium, up to 2% zinc, up to 0.25% zirconium, up to 0.10% titanium, remainder aluminum and in total up to 0.50% of other by anodic oxidation in an electrolyte at a temperature of less than 560.degree. C. for no more than 4 hours so as to produce an oxide thickness of 5 to 30 .mu.m.
